Foundation Underpinning in Johnson County, KS

Foundation underpinning services involve strengthening and stabilizing the foundation of a property to address issues such as settling, cracking, or uneven floors. This process typically includes installing additional supports or piers beneath the existing foundation to improve load distribution and prevent further movement. Projects requiring underpinning are often initiated when homeowners notice signs of foundation movement, such as wall cracks, sticking doors or windows, or uneven flooring, especially in older or newly developed areas prone to shifting soil conditions.

Before requesting underpinning services, property owners usually want to understand the specific causes of foundation issues, the types of underpinning methods suitable for their property, and the potential impact on the structure’s stability. It’s also important to consider the scope of work, including whether interior or exterior access is needed, and any necessary preparations or precautions. Clarifying these details can help ensure the underpinning process effectively addresses foundation concerns and supports long-term stability.

Common Foundation Underpinning Jobs

Foundation Under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ens existing foundation to prevent further settling or shifting.

Pier and Beam Repair - addresses issues with support beams and piers to ensure a solid foundation.

Foundation Leveling - corrects uneven floors and cracks caused by foundation movement.

Concrete Pier Installation - provides additional support beneath the foundation for improved stability.

Mudjacking and Slab Lifting - raises and levels sunken concrete slabs around the property.

Foundation Crack Repair - seals and reinforces cracks to prevent water intrusion and structural damage.

Foundation Underpinning Questions

What is foundation underpinning? Foundation under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ing a building's foundation to address issues like settlement or shifting.

When is underpinning necessary? Underpinning is typically needed when a foundation shows signs of cracking, uneven floors, or sinking.

What methods are used for underpinning? Common methods include underpinning with piers, piles, or jacking systems to provide additional support.

Will underpinning affect my property’s structure? Proper underpinning aims to stabilize the foundation without impacting the overall structure of the property.
